import { VersionService } from "../../lib/services/version-service";
import { PolyfillService } from "../../lib/services/polyfill-service";
import { Yok } from "nativescript/lib/common/yok";
import { assert } from "chai";
describe("versionService", () => {
const createTestInjector = (cloudConfigurationData?: ICloudConfigurationData): IInjector => {
const testInjector = new Yok();
testInjector.register("logger", {
trace: (formatStr?: any, ...args: any[]): void => (undefined)
});
testInjector.register("httpClient", {});
testInjector.register("nsCloudConfigurationService", {
getCloudConfigurationData: () => cloudConfigurationData
});
testInjector.register("nsCloudPolyfillService", PolyfillService);
testInjector.register("projectDataService", {});
return testInjector;
};
let isHttpRequestCalled = false;
beforeEach(() => {
isHttpRequestCalled = false;
});
describe("getCliVersion", () => {
const cliVersion = "5.0.0";
it("returns process.env.TNS_CLI_CLOUD_VERSION when it is set", async () => {
const testInjector = createTestInjector({
tnsCliCloudVersion: cliVersion
});
const versionService = testInjector.resolve<IVersionService>(VersionService);
const actualCliVersion = await versionService.getCliVersion(null);
assert.equal(actualCliVersion, cliVersion);
});
const testData: any[] = [
{
runtimeVersion: "5.0.0",
expectedCliVersion: "5.0.2"
},
{
runtimeVersion: "5.0.2-1",
expectedCliVersion: "5.0.2"
},
{
runtimeVersion: "5.0.3-1",
expectedCliVersion: "5.0.2"
},
{
runtimeVersion: "5.0.2",
expectedCliVersion: "5.0.2"
},
{
runtimeVersion: "5.0.5",
expectedCliVersion: "5.0.2"
},
{
runtimeVersion: "5.1.5",
expectedCliVersion: "5.1.0"
},
{
runtimeVersion: "7.0.0-0",
expectedCliVersion: "7.0.0-2"
},
{
runtimeVersion: "7.0.1-1",
expectedCliVersion: "7.0.1-2"
},
{
runtimeVersion: "7.0.1-5",
expectedCliVersion: "7.0.1-2"
},
{
runtimeVersion: "7.0.2-5",
expectedCliVersion: "7.0.0-2"
}
];
const mockHttpRequest = (testInjector: IInjector, body: IDictionary<any>, error?: Error) => {
const httpClient = testInjector.resolve<Server.IHttpClient>("httpClient");
httpClient.httpRequest = async (url: string): Promise<any> => {
isHttpRequestCalled = true;
assert.equal(url, "http://registry.npmjs.org/nativescript");
if (error) {
throw error;
}
return { body: JSON.stringify(body) };
};
};
_.each(testData, ({ runtimeVersion, expectedCliVersion }) => {
it(`returns correct CLI version, based on runtime version, input: ${runtimeVersion}, expectedOutput: ${expectedCliVersion}`, async () => {
const testInjector = createTestInjector();
const body = {
versions: {
"1.0.0": {},
"5.0.0": {},
"5.0.1": {},
"5.0.2": {},
"5.0.2-1": {},
"5.1.0": {},
"6.0.0": {},
"7.0.0-1": {},
"7.0.0-2": {},
"7.0.1-1": {},
"7.0.1-2": {},
}
};
mockHttpRequest(testInjector, body);
const versionService = testInjector.resolve<IVersionService>(VersionService);
const actualCliVersion = await versionService.getCliVersion(runtimeVersion);
assert.equal(actualCliVersion, expectedCliVersion);
assert.isTrue(isHttpRequestCalled, "An http request to registry.npmjs.org should have been made in order to get data for CLI.");
});
});
it("fails when unable to determine CLI version as runtime version is not valid semver version", async () => {
const testInjector = createTestInjector();
const body = {
versions: {
"5.0.0": {}
}
};
mockHttpRequest(testInjector, body);
const versionService = testInjector.resolve<IVersionService>(VersionService);
const invalidRuntimeVersion = "some invalid version";
await assert.isRejected(versionService.getCliVersion(invalidRuntimeVersion), `Unable to determine CLI version for cloud build based on project's runtime version: ${invalidRuntimeVersion}. Error is: Invalid Version: ${invalidRuntimeVersion}`);
assert.isFalse(isHttpRequestCalled, "An http request to registry.npmjs.org should have NOT been made.");
});
it("fails when http request to get CLI versions fails", async () => {
const testInjector = createTestInjector();
const err = new Error("Http request fails.");
mockHttpRequest(testInjector, null, err);
const versionService = testInjector.resolve<IVersionService>(VersionService);
const runtimeVersion = "1.2.3";
await assert.isRejected(versionService.getCliVersion(runtimeVersion), `Unable to determine CLI version for cloud build based on project's runtime version: ${runtimeVersion}. Error is: Cannot find CLI versions.`);
assert.isTrue(isHttpRequestCalled, "An http request to registry.npmjs.org should have been made in order to get data for CLI.");
});
});
describe("getProjectRuntimeVersion", () => {
let isGetNSValueCalled = false;
beforeEach(() => {
isGetNSValueCalled = false;
});
const mockGetNSValue = (testInjector: IInjector, runtimeVersion: string, projectDir: string, platform: string): void => {
const projectDataService = testInjector.resolve<IProjectDataService>("projectDataService");
projectDataService.getNSValue = (projDir: string, propertyName: string): any => {
isGetNSValueCalled = true;
assert.equal(projDir, projectDir, "getNSValue should be called with the projectDir passed to getProjectRuntimeVersion");
assert.equal(propertyName, `tns-${platform}.version`);
return runtimeVersion;
};
};
it("returns the version from package.json", async () => {
const testInjector = createTestInjector();
const projectDir = "project dir";
const platform = "platform";
const runtimeVersion = "3.0.0";
mockGetNSValue(testInjector, runtimeVersion, projectDir, platform);
const versionService = testInjector.resolve<IVersionService>(VersionService);
const actualRuntimeVersion = await versionService.getProjectRuntimeVersion(projectDir, platform);
assert.equal(actualRuntimeVersion, runtimeVersion);
assert.isTrue(isGetNSValueCalled, "getNSValue must be called");
});
it("fails when runtime is not added to package.json", async () => {
const testInjector = createTestInjector();
const projectDir = "project dir";
const platform = "platform";
mockGetNSValue(testInjector, null, projectDir, platform);
const versionService = testInjector.resolve<IVersionService>(VersionService);
await assert.isRejected(versionService.getProjectRuntimeVersion(projectDir, platform), `Unable to find runtime version for package tns-${platform}.`);
assert.isTrue(isGetNSValueCalled, "getNSValue must be called");
});
});
});
